प्रश्न

Integrate the functions:

`cos sqrt(x)/sqrtx`

योग
Advertisements

उत्तर

Let I = `int (cos sqrtx)/sqrtx` dx

Put `sqrt x = t` 

`1/(2 sqrt x)` dx = dt or  `1/sqrt x` dx = 2 dt

Hence, `I = 2 int cos t dt`

`= 2 sin t + C = 2 sin sqrt x + C`
